# PriceProbe — Environments

PriceProbe, our ticket-pricing experiment service, runs in three environments: dev, canary, and prod. Dev is reseeded nightly from synthetic sales data. Canary receives 5% of live traffic from the Orvane box office and must match prod's experiment allocation exactly, or results are discarded. Prod changes require sign-off from two engineers. To keep environments comparable, canary is pinned to the configuration shown below.

service settings:
[oliix]
port = 4000
region = west-3
host = oliix.norvaworks.internal
timeout_ms = 3000
retries = 2

Handover Note — Director of Operations, Calverton Works

To my successor: the pending decision is whether to expand Calverton's pressing capacity or contract overflow to the Midrey site. Current utilisation sits at 94%; the Tarn-line order book is firm through next year. Capex for in-house expansion is roughly double the three-year outsourcing cost, but protects lead times. I've left both models with finance. My recommendation leans toward expansion, but the call is yours. Relevant planning context is set out below.

board note of tadup-tahop: Headcount on the Druys team goes from 42 to 70 by the end of April. Gross margin on Druys came in at 62 percent against a plan of 4 percent.

**Q: Why does the seat map for the Marlowe Vale Playhouse render blank sections?**

Known issue. The SeatSketch renderer drops blocks when the venue config has overlapping row ranges. Check the venue's layout version first: anything below v12 needs re-import. Do not manually edit seat coordinates; it corrupts the cache. Workaround: trigger a layout rebuild from the admin panel, wait two minutes, refresh. If the map is still blank after a rebuild, escalate to the venue-data team.

escalation mailbox, kaweg-kahif: druwyn.sordor@nelvroworks.corp

## Step 6: Deploy the CSV Import Wizard

Build the wizard bundle from the release tag, not main. Run the column-mapping test suite; it must pass clean — no skips. Upload the bundle to the Quillmark artifact store and confirm checksum match. The importer host rejects unsigned bundles, so signing is mandatory before promotion. Future maintainers: do not rotate the key without updating the host trust store first, or imports will fail across all tenants. Sign the bundle with the key below.

signing key of tahag-tawep = bky9_d6SKaPCgY